Nav apraksta
Nevar pievienot vairāk kā 25 tēmas Tēmai ir jāsākas ar burtu vai ciparu, tā var saturēt domu zīmes ('-') un var būt līdz 35 simboliem gara.

DebugManagerTests.cs 673B

123456789101112131415161718192021222324252627
  1. using System;
  2. using NUnit.Framework;
  3. using UnityEngine.Rendering;
  4. class DebugMangerTests
  5. {
  6. [Test]
  7. public void WindowStateCallbackIsTriggerred()
  8. {
  9. bool called = false;
  10. Action<DebugManager.UIMode, bool> action = (mode, open) =>
  11. {
  12. Assert.AreEqual(DebugManager.UIMode.EditorMode, mode);
  13. Assert.AreEqual(true, open);
  14. called = true;
  15. };
  16. DebugManager.windowStateChanged += action;
  17. DebugManager.instance.displayEditorUI = true;
  18. Assert.AreEqual(true, called);
  19. DebugManager.windowStateChanged -= action;
  20. DebugManager.instance.displayEditorUI = false;
  21. }
  22. }